>> The error line is L1299: "make: stat:Makefile: sterror: unknown error”
> 
> This reminds me of:
> https://lists.gnu.org/archive/html/bug-guix/2020-05/msg00335.html.
> 
> I never took the time to fix this issue. Bottom line is that building
> the bootstrap toolchain fails on NVME disks because some syscalls
> (stat64, lstat64 and fstat64) need to be implemented in GNU Mes.
